Ever since 2009, the South-South Cooperation Programme has been in force between the Government of Brazil, coordinated by the Brazilian Cooperation Agency (ABC), and the International Labour Organization (ILO). It has contributed to the promotion of decent work, erradocation of child labour and forced labour, among other issues, in several developing partner countries.

In 2023, a new phase of the Program was launched, under the theme "Social Justice for the Global South." From 2023 to 2027, actions are already planned to support the advancement and promotion of decent work and social justice through the expansion of partner countries’ capacities to develop, strengthen and integrate policies, programmes and initiatives along four axes of action
